My invention relates to an improvement in cast metal tandem yokes for railway draft mechanism, the object being to secure maximum strength and extended bearing faces witha minimum weight of metal, and without the use of cores.
In the accompanying drawings, Figure 1 is a View in side elevation of a tandem yoke embodying my invention; F ig. 2 is a view in vertical section on the line w.r of Fig. 1; Fig. 3 is a view in section on the line y ;z of Fig. 1 Fig. 4- is a view in horizontal section on the line of Fig. 1, and Fig. 5 is a view of a modified form.
The yoke is a casting preferably of steel,
its body being of U-shape and provided intermediate its ends with an abutment for the engagement with the rear follower of the front spring and front follower of the rear spring of a tandem spring draft gear,
and also provided' at its forward end with a hood to receive the buttsend of a standard coupling.
The parallel top and bottom members 1 and 2 of the yoke are'connected by a curved rear end 3. and merge at their front ends 'into a hood 4, preferably cast integral with said top and bottom members and adapted to receive the butt end of a standard coupling". the side members of the hood being provided with oblong, slots 5 to'reccive a fiat oroval key which passes through the butt end of the coupling for locking the latter to the yoke.
The yoke is provided centrally with an integral cross stop or abutment, composed of the webs 7, located centrally with relation to the top and bottom members, and extending' in the direction of the length of the latter, and the intermediate skeleton abutment (3, which is approximately square, and is reinforced centrally by. the partition 9 integral with the four sides of the abutment and extending lengthwise of the yoke. This partition may be provided with a central. opening 10 as shown, the wall of which is preferably enlarged as shown in Fig. 4, adjacent said opening but this however is optional. The abutment presents a solid closed face at the front and rear, and at the top and bottom and is open at the sides, the four right angle surfaces being approximately as wide as the width of the top and bottom members of the yoke-. The webs 7 connecting the abutment with the two members of the yoke are strengthened by the centrally located rib or fillets 11, which unitethe margins of the top and bottom members of the yoke with the webs. This abutment forms a stop for the rearq ollower of the front spring or friction, device used in connection with the gear, and for the front follower of the rear spring or other device.
In the construction shown in Fig. I have provided an abutment similar to the one described adjacent the front end of the yoke. This abutment is engaged by the front follower, and also may be engaged by the rear end of the shank of the coupling. and acts as a filler between the rear end of the shank and the front follower.
